
This episode features Karen Brady, a prominent businesswoman and managing director, discussing her career journey, leadership philosophy, and personal experiences. Key topics include ambition, resilience, and the importance of equality in the workplace.
Karen shares her childhood experiences that shaped her defiant personality, including a story about her first day of school where she confidently asserted herself. She reflects on her father's work ethic and how it influenced her determination to succeed.
The conversation touches on her early career in sales, where she learned the importance of persistence and relationship building, particularly in her dealings with David Sullivan, who later hired her to manage Birmingham City.
Karen discusses the challenges of being a woman in a male-dominated industry, emphasizing the need for equality and the importance of supporting other women. She also highlights the significance of maintaining a work-life balance and being candid in relationships.
